MCPcopy
hub / github.com/1Panel-dev/MaxKB / set

Method set

apps/common/cache/mem_cache.py:17–21  ·  view source on GitHub ↗
(self, key, value, timeout=DEFAULT_TIMEOUT, version=None)

Source from the content-addressed store, hash-verified

15 super().__init__(name, params)
16
17 def set(self, key, value, timeout=DEFAULT_TIMEOUT, version=None):
18 key = self.make_and_validate_key(key, version=version)
19 pickled = value
20 with self._lock:
21 self._set(key, pickled, timeout)
22
23 def get(self, key, default=None, version=None):
24 key = self.make_and_validate_key(key, version=version)

Callers 15

sendMethod · 0.45
record_login_failFunction · 0.45
record_login_fail_lockFunction · 0.45
loginMethod · 0.45
on_app_readyFunction · 0.45
cancelMethod · 0.45
_workerFunction · 0.45
get_key_pairFunction · 0.45
get_modelMethod · 0.45
parse_and_cacheFunction · 0.45

Calls

no outgoing calls

Tested by

no test coverage detected